為什么前端不使用Bootstrap框架(或為什么前端不使用Python)
一、Bootstrap框架的冗余問題
Bootstrap是一套非常流行的前端開發(fā)框架,它提供了豐富的組件和樣式,可以快速構建響應式網(wǎng)頁。一些前端開發(fā)者認為Bootstrap對于真正的前端開發(fā)來說過于冗余。對于那些熟悉前端架構和Bootstrap代碼的開發(fā)者來說,他們可能更傾向于自己編寫代碼,而不是使用預先構建的框架。不是所有網(wǎng)頁都需要響應式布局,因此對于一些開發(fā)者來說,Bootstrap可能并不是最佳選擇。

二、關于Bootstrap的認知誤區(qū)
有些前端開發(fā)者不使用Bootstrap是因為他們可能認為Bootstrap缺乏個性化,或者其樣式不符合他們的設計要求。實際上,Bootstrap擁有強大的定制化能力,開發(fā)者可以根據(jù)自己的需求定制樣式和組件。許多優(yōu)秀的設計都是基于Bootstrap實現(xiàn)的。不使用Bootstrap可能是因為對這些開發(fā)者來說,他們更傾向于使用其他框架或工具來滿足他們的設計需求。至于使用vue是否需要使用Bootstrap,這完全取決于開發(fā)者的個人喜好和項目需求。Bootstrap只是一個CSS樣式庫,可以與Vue等前端框架結合使用。
三、是否學習Bootstrap的考量
對于是否學習Bootstrap這個問題,這取決于開發(fā)者的個人需求和項目需求。如果開發(fā)者認為自己能夠寫出兼容性更好、外觀效果更佳的CSS代碼,那么他們可能就不會選擇使用Bootstrap。對于需要快速開發(fā)或面對特定的應用場景,使用Bootstrap可以大大提高開發(fā)效率和用戶體驗。學習Bootstrap并不是必須的,但了解這種通用前端框架的開發(fā)理念對于前端開發(fā)者來說是有益的。
四、關于放棄Bootstrap的原因

第一章:對Bootstrap的誤解
許多人誤以為Bootstrap只能呈現(xiàn)其原始、簡單的樣式。但實際上,有許多出色的設計都是基于Bootstrap框架完成的。它能夠以優(yōu)雅的方式處理各種頁面樣式的調整和布局變換,可能只需要改變container的class就能實現(xiàn)。確實,對于真正的開發(fā)者來說,Bootstrap全套可能會顯得有些冗余。但請記住,并不是所有網(wǎng)頁都需要響應式設計。我個人非常喜歡Bootstrap的input組件,稍作修改就能適應我們的需求。
第二章:前端框架的發(fā)展與重要性
隨著網(wǎng)頁制作的精細化分工,前端框架如Bootstrap等的重要性日益凸顯。這些框架制定了一套規(guī)則,讓開發(fā)者能夠按照這些規(guī)則快速構建出前端界面和網(wǎng)站。這是一個大趨勢,反映了網(wǎng)頁制作的進步和發(fā)展?,F(xiàn)在,越來越多的公司開始重視網(wǎng)頁制作,并細化其中的工作分類,如網(wǎng)頁藝術設計、WEB前端設計和動畫等。
第三章:WEB前端開發(fā)中的利器

在前端開發(fā)中,我們需要使用一些高效的工具來提高我們的工作效率。這些工具能讓我們在設計和開發(fā)過程中事半功倍,將許多不可能變?yōu)榭赡堋ootstrap只是其中之一,還有許多其他有用的工具等待我們去探索和使用。這些工具不僅能幫助我們快速完成開發(fā)任務,還能提高我們的開發(fā)質量。
第四章:40個有用的Bootstrap工具和WEB開發(fā)工具介紹
接下來,我們將分享40個有用的Bootstrap工具和WEB開發(fā)工具。這些工具涵蓋了前端開發(fā)的各種需求,包括代碼編輯、調試、測試、優(yōu)化等各個環(huán)節(jié)。它們能夠幫助我們提高工作效率,減少重復勞動,讓我們更加專注于創(chuàng)新和研發(fā)。無論你是初學者還是資深開發(fā)者,這些工具都能為你帶來幫助。
第五章:如何有效利用這些工具
了解了這些有用的Bootstrap工具和WEB開發(fā)工具后,我們需要知道如何有效地利用它們。我們需要熟練掌握每個工具的基本操作和使用方法。我們需要學會如何將這些工具結合起來,形成一個高效的工作流程。我們還需要不斷學習和探索新的工具和方法,以適應不斷變化的前端開發(fā)環(huán)境。通過不斷地實踐和學習,我們將能夠更好地利用這些工具,提高我們的工作效率和質量。

1. Kickstrap
Kickstrap是一個完整的前端框架,包含應用程序所需的工具和組件。它提供了主題和模板,可輕松創(chuàng)建響應式和移動優(yōu)先的網(wǎng)站。2. Bootply
Bootply是一個基于Bootstrap的框架,可以輕松使用其他流行的插件、微庫和框架。它提供了一個強大的工具集,使開發(fā)人員能夠快速構建現(xiàn)代Web應用程序。3. Bootstraptor
Bootstraptor是一個基于Bootstrap 3.0的模板和主題包,提供了大量的UI組件和主題,可以快速構建網(wǎng)站。其他常用基于Bootstrap的UI框架:
- Jetstrap
- Bootstrap Lightbox
- jQuery UI Bootstrap
- X-Editable
- jQuery Simple Color Picker
- Hover Dropdown等。


常用的UI框架有哪些?
除了基于Bootstrap的UI框架之外,還有許多其他流行的UI框架可用于構建現(xiàn)代化的網(wǎng)站和Web應用程序。以下是一些常用的UI框架:1. Bootstrap
Bootstrap是一個流行的前端框架,提供了許多用于構建響應式和移動優(yōu)先的網(wǎng)站和Web應用程序的工具和組件。2. Foundation

3. Material-UI
Material-UI是一個基于Google的Material Design規(guī)范的React UI框架。它提供了一系列現(xiàn)代化的組件和主題,可用于構建美觀和響應式的Web應用程序。其他常用UI框架:
- Ant Design
- Vue Material Design
- Kendo UI
- Angular Material等。


一、開篇引言
隨著Web技術的飛速發(fā)展,UI框架作為前端開發(fā)的基石,其重要性日益凸顯。今天,我們將為大家介紹六種在日常工作中常用的UI框架,它們分別是Bootstrap、jQueryUI、Pure和SemanticUI等。這些框架各有特色,理解并熟練運用它們,將對你的前端開發(fā)之路大有裨益。
二、Bootstrap
Bootstrap是由Twitter推出的Web前端UI框架,由設計師MarkOtto和JacobThornton合作開發(fā)。它通過優(yōu)秀的柵欄系統(tǒng)實現(xiàn)了響應式布局,提供了時尚的排版樣式、表單、按鈕、表格以及輪播等功能。Bootstrap還提供了優(yōu)雅的HTML和CSS規(guī)范,由動態(tài)CSS語言Less寫成。該項目一經(jīng)推出便廣受歡迎,一直是GitHub上的熱門開源項目,眾多知名網(wǎng)站如NASA的MSNBC和BreakingNews都使用了Bootstrap。
三、jQueryUI

jQueryUI是建立在jQuery JavaScript庫上的一組用戶界面交互、特效、小部件及主題。無論是創(chuàng)建高度交互的Web應用程序還是為窗體控件添加日期選擇器,jQueryUI都是完美的選擇。該框架包含許多維持狀態(tài)的小部件,所有的小部件使用相同的模式,降低了學習成本。jQueryUI繼承jQuery的簡易使用特性,提供高度抽象接口,短期改善網(wǎng)站易用性。它還有MITGPL雙協(xié)議授權,輕松滿足各種授權需求,且兼容各主流桌面瀏覽器,包括IE6+等。
四、PureCSS
Pure是一款來自雅虎的出色CSS框架。盡管在UI界面效果上可能沒有Bootstrap那樣精美,但Pure是純CSS實現(xiàn)的,非常小巧,整個框架壓縮后只有5.7k左右。最大的特點是框架基于純CSS,無任何JavaScript代碼,渲染速度較快。由Yahoo出品的技術應該不存在太大問題。Pure的組件豐富,包括表格、表單、按鈕、表、導航等。CSS類的標識十分簡單,代碼友好。
五、SemanticUI
SemanticUI的優(yōu)點就在它的名字里——語義化。Semantic-UI比Bootstrap更語義化,使用了更容易理解的標簽名稱,如導航的是nav,主要內容的是main,class名也很明確。這一特點使得開發(fā)更加直觀,易于理解和維護。

六、其他常用UI框架
除了上述框架,還有許多其他優(yōu)秀的UI框架可供選擇,如Foundation、Materialize等。這些框架都有各自的特點和優(yōu)勢,開發(fā)者可以根據(jù)項目需求和團隊技術棧來選擇合適的框架。
六、結語
以上就是六種常用UI框架的詳細介紹。這些框架都是前端開發(fā)中的佼佼者,各有特色。希望這篇文章能幫助你了解這些框架的特點和優(yōu)勢,以便你在日常工作中選擇合適的框架,提高工作效率。語義UI框架的豐富功能與美觀動畫
一、語義UI的模塊與美觀動畫

語義UI框架預制了眾多美觀的動畫效果,為開發(fā)者提供了豐富的視覺體驗。其中的視圖(Views)模塊就包含了評論(Comment)和動態(tài)信息(Feed)等實用組件,為用戶帶來流暢且吸引人的界面交互。
二、Web前端開發(fā)框架的比較
Web前端開發(fā)框架眾多,其中幾種主流的框架包括Bootstrap、Fbootstrapp、BootMetro和Kickstrap等。
1. Bootstrap
Bootstrap是目前最流行、用得最廣泛的一款框架。它提供了簡潔流行的UI組件、柵格系統(tǒng)以及常用的JavaScript插件,是開發(fā)跨瀏覽器兼容且美觀大氣頁面的首選工具包。

2. Fbootstrapp
Fbootstrapp基于Bootstrap,提供了與Facebook iframe apps相似的功能。其風格與Facebook一致,包含基本的CSS和HTML用于所有標準組件,如排版、表單、按鈕、表格、柵格和導航等。
3. BootMetro
BootMetro框架靈感來源于Metro UI CSS,基于Bootstrap構建,主要用于創(chuàng)建Windows 8的Metro風格網(wǎng)站。它包含了Bootstrap的所有功能,并添加了頁面平鋪、應用程序欄等額外功能。
4. Kickstrap

Kickstrap是Bootstrap的一個變體,基于Bootstrap并添加了許多app、主題和附加功能。這個框架可以單獨用于構建網(wǎng)站,無需額外安裝其他工具。
三、浪起科技建站后臺管理系統(tǒng)常用的UI框架
浪起科技建站后臺管理系統(tǒng)常用的UI框架包括easyui、layui和vuejs。
Easyui與Layui、Vuejs的區(qū)別
Easyui功能強大,擁有許多強大的組件。Layui是相對較新的前端框架,界面簡約美觀,容易上手,并且有很多組件可以在社區(qū)中找到。而Vuejs則是一個漸進式JavaScript框架,主要用于構建用戶界面。與Bootstrap相比,Layui更偏向于服務端開發(fā)人員使用,在服務端頁面上有非常好的效果。而Bootstrap則在前端響應式方面表現(xiàn)優(yōu)秀,無論是PC端還是移動端都能展現(xiàn)出良好的性能。

在選擇框架時,開發(fā)者需要根據(jù)項目需求和團隊技術棧來做出決策。不同的框架各有優(yōu)缺點,而了解這些差異將有助于項目的成功。Bootstrap與其他前端UI框架的比較
一、Bootstrap簡介
Bootstrap是由Twitter的設計師MarkOtto和JacobThornton合作開發(fā)的Web前端UI框架。它使用了最新的瀏覽器技術,提供了時尚的排版樣式、表單、按鈕、表格、網(wǎng)格系統(tǒng)等一系列工具。因其出色的兼容性和豐富的功能,Bootstrap成為目前最流行的Web前端UI框架之一。對于需要同時滿足PC端和移動端效果的網(wǎng)站,Bootstrap表現(xiàn)尤為出色。
二、其他前端UI框架
除了Bootstrap,還有許多其他精致的前端UI框架,如Aliceui、AmazeUI、SUI、FrozeUI、uiKit、H-ui、Weui以及Layui等。這些框架各有特色,提供了豐富的組件和工具,幫助開發(fā)者快速構建強大的web前端界面。

三、Vue與Bootstrap的比較
對于需要交互的網(wǎng)站,如商城,Vue似乎表現(xiàn)得更好。Vue是一種基于組件的前端框架,強調前后端分離,使得開發(fā)更加靈活、高效。而Bootstrap主要是一個UI框架,注重頁面的布局和樣式。兩者各有優(yōu)勢,可以根據(jù)實際需求選擇合適的框架。
四、移動端UI框架
在移動端領域,像SUI的移動端版本msui、Weui等框架非常受歡迎。這些框架專為移動設備設計,具有輕量級、移動優(yōu)先等特點,能確保網(wǎng)站在移動設備上的良好體驗。
五、其他值得關注的UI框架

除了上述框架,還有許多其他優(yōu)秀的UI框架,如FrozeUI、Layui等。這些框架都有著各自的特色和優(yōu)勢,可以為開發(fā)者提供豐富的選擇和不同的體驗。
在選擇前端UI框架時,需要根據(jù)實際需求進行考慮。Bootstrap是一個流行的Web前端UI框架,尤其適合需要同時滿足PC端和移動端效果的網(wǎng)站。而其他框架如Vue、Aliceui、AmazeUI、SUI、FrozeUI、uiKit、Weui以及Layui等也各具特色,可以根據(jù)實際需求進行選擇。在選擇框架時,需要綜合考慮框架的功能、性能、兼容性以及團隊的技術儲備等因素。
一、YDUITouch —— 移動端的專屬觸摸
YDUITouch,一個專注于移動端用戶體驗的開發(fā)框架。它巧妙地將技術與交互設計融為一體,全面兼容當前主流移動設備。輕量級代碼與高性能,保證了應用的流暢運行。在布局設計方面,YDUITouch采用先進的Flex技術,使得頁面元素的對齊、收縮與擴展更加靈活自如。這一特性在移動端的頁面布局上顯得尤為重要,能夠輕松應對各種屏幕尺寸,實現(xiàn)真正的全屏適配。
面對用戶可能遇到的不滿意體驗問題,YDUITouch提供了貼心的解決方案。用戶可以輕松切換像素單位px,以滿足不同場景下的需求??蚣苤С肿远xJavascript組件、Less文件以及Less變量,這意味著開發(fā)者可以根據(jù)個人習慣和項目需求,定制獨一無二的YDUI,打造真正屬于自己的移動應用界面。
二、技術深度:YDUITouch的核心優(yōu)勢

YDUITouch不僅僅是一個簡單的移動開發(fā)框架。它在技術實現(xiàn)上的深度與廣度,為開發(fā)者提供了強大的后盾。通過精細的代碼優(yōu)化,確保在移動設備上的運行效率與穩(wěn)定性。團隊對于移動端的深度理解,使得框架在設計上更加貼合用戶需求,真正實現(xiàn)了技術與用戶體驗的完美結合。
三、交互設計:YDUITouch的靈動之美
在交互設計方面,YDUITouch展現(xiàn)出了其獨特的美學理念。利用Flex布局,開發(fā)者可以輕松地調整頁面元素的位置與大小,使得整體布局更加和諧統(tǒng)一。這種設計思路不僅提高了開發(fā)效率,更重要的是為用戶帶來了更加流暢、自然的操作體驗。
四、后臺UI開發(fā)框架MuseUI —— 超越前臺的精致體驗
MuseUI,一個基于bootstrap風格的后端UI開發(fā)框架。它不僅完美兼容主流瀏覽器,甚至包括古老的IE6。這意味著無論用戶使用的是何種瀏覽器,都可以享受到MuseUI帶來的精致體驗。這一特點在后臺開發(fā)中尤為重要,保證了應用的廣泛適用性。

五、MuseUI:后臺開發(fā)的強大工具
MuseUI不僅僅是一個UI框架。它通過深度整合后臺功能,為開發(fā)者提供了強大的開發(fā)工具?;赽ootstrap的豐富組件和插件,使得開發(fā)者可以更加高效地構建后臺應用??蚣艿姆€(wěn)定性與安全性,保證了應用在實際運行中的可靠性。無論是從開發(fā)效率、用戶體驗還是安全性方面,MuseUI都展現(xiàn)出了其強大的實力。
總結,無論是YDUITouch還是MuseUI,它們都代表了當前UI開發(fā)的最高水平。從技術與設計兩個方面,為開發(fā)者帶來了全新的體驗。在未來的開發(fā)中,它們將繼續(xù)發(fā)揮其強大的實力,為移動應用和后臺開發(fā)帶來更多的驚喜。